In this program, you will learn the following:
Introduction to Reliability
- Concepts & Understanding Reliability
- Recap of Statistics & Probability
- Understanding Distributions
- Exponential Distribution
- Normal Distribution
- Weibull Distribution
Reliability Calculations & Reliability Prediction**
- The Exponential Distribution Calculations
- Normal Distribution Calculations, Z - Table
- Weibull Distribution Calculations
- Prediction Techniques
- Electronics Prediction using MIL STD 217 & Mechanical System Prediction using NSWC
Reliability Tools**
- FMECA with assisted Live Project
- FTA with example
- RBD & Redundancy, Boolean Truth Table Method
Life Data Analysis**
- Various Data Types
- Parameter Estimation by MLE for Exponential Distribution
- Parameter Estimation by GRAPHICAL Method for Weibull & Normal Distributions
Reliability Testing
- Qualitative Test Methods including HALT / HASS Theory
- Quantitative Test Methods OLCT / PRAT Theory
- Accelerated Life Testing Introduction (ALT) - Basic Introduction Theory
Note: ** indicates the examples will be related to relevant Product / Process Industry.
